On Mon, Apr 04, 2005 at 11:26:21AM -0700, Trent Mick wrote:
> - If one *is* using a WinNT-flavour Windows then the "%*" mechanism gets
>   used, otherwise it gracefully falls back to the explicit "%1 %2 %3
>   ..." for Win9x-flavours.
I wanted to note that %* expands to an unlimited number of arguments,
not just ten. Only the direct access (which you have to use under Win9x
systems) is limited to the first ten with the %0-9 scheme.
